The street in brief

Myrtle Cottages is almost entirely semi-detached houses. Sales here are sparse and mostly older — the last recorded sale was in 2022, so today's values are best judged from the wider GU8 figures below. Per square metre of floor space it comes to about £5,000, in line with the district's £5,138. Too few recent sales to read a street-level trend, but across GU8 prices have been easing over the last few years. HM Land Registry records 5 sales across 2 homes since 1997.
